What does the core category of the Kansas Applicators License exam focus on?

The core category of the Kansas Applicators License exam focuses on pesticide safety and environmental protection because understanding these areas is crucial for anyone involved in the application of pesticides. This focus ensures that applicators are well-informed about how to handle and apply pesticides safely to protect not only themselves but also the public, non-target organisms, and the environment.

Pesticide safety includes knowledge about proper usage, handling, and disposal methods, which are essential to prevent accidents and health hazards. Environmental protection encompasses understanding the impact of pesticides on ecosystems, public waterways, and wildlife, promoting practices that minimize negative effects on the environment. This foundational knowledge is vital for ensuring compliance with regulations and for adopting best practices in pest control, which directly contributes to sustainable agricultural practices.
